Stuart Findlay joins Newcastle United after departure from Celtic
Scotland U21 defender spent last season on loan to Premiership side Kilmarnock.
Stuart Findlay has joined Newcastle United following his departure from Celtic.
The 20-year-old left the Scottish champions this summer following the club's decision not to offer him a fresh deal.
Findlay made 21 appearances while on loan at Kilmarnock last term and the Scotland U21 international has previously enjoyed loan spells at Dumbarton and Morton.
Now he has joined Rafa Benitez's side alongside forward Yasin Ben El-Mhanni as they prepare for life in the English Championship.
Newcastle's development boss Peter Beardsley said:"Steve Nickson and his recruitment staff have done their homework and done really well, and we're excited.
"They're good lads, they're nice lads and they mix well with the group, and that for me is the most important thing."
